In our increasingly digital world, smartphones follow us everywhere, including the restroom. While this habit may seem harmless, a new peer-reviewed study published in PLOS ONE suggests otherwise. Researchers have found that using your smartphone while on the toilet may significantly increase your risk of developing hemorrhoids, a common but often painful condition.
